Fake Google Gemini Chatbot Spreads New Cryptocurrency Scam

A new cryptocurrency scam has emerged, leveraging Google's Gemini AI chatbot to promote a fake investment opportunity called 'Google Coin.'

Researchers at Malwarebytes discovered a convincing website that mimics Google's branding and features a chatbot claiming to be part of Google Gemini.

The chatbot engages visitors in an investment pitch, encouraging them to send cryptocurrency payments. However, Alphabet, Google's parent company, does not have a cryptocurrency, making this a clear scam.

The chatbot uses visual cues associated with Google's Gemini AI to create a sense of legitimacy, including familiar branding and an 'online' indicator.
